Chennai Institute of Technology (CIT), Chennai, established in 2010, is a fast-rising autonomous engineering college affiliated to Anna University and approved by AICTE. Located on a 25-acre green campus in Kundrathur, it houses over 50 advanced laboratories, 1,200-seater hostels, and 60 specialized centres of excellence in AI, Robotics, and VLSI.
CIT offers 14 B.E./B.Tech programs with a total intake of 1,502 seats, led by B.E. Computer Science and Engineering (240 seats), B.Tech AI & Data Science (180 seats), and B.Tech Information Technology (180 seats). Three M.E. programs (CSE, Applied Electronics, CAD/CAM) admit 54 students annually. All courses follow the latest Anna University curriculum with 20% industry-oriented projects.
In 2025, CIT achieved a remarkable 95.7% placement rate with the highest package of INR 60 LPA from Zoho and an average of INR 7 LPA. Over 250+ companies, including Cognizant, TCS, Infosys, Accenture, and Bosch, recruited 1159 students, generating more than 1,200 offers. CSE and AI&DS branches recorded 98% placement.
The institute holds NIRF Engineering rank band 101–150 (2025), NAAC A+ accreditation, and autonomous status since 2023. It secured top-50 rank in ARIIA 2021 for innovation and has filed 300+ patents. Merit scholarships cover up to 100% tuition for TNEA rank holders below 5,000, while government quota tuition remains INR 50,000 per year.
Admission to B.E./B.Tech is purely through TNEA 2026 counselling based on Class 12 PCM marks (minimum 45%). Admission Process:
Step 1: Online Registration (May 5 – June 6, 2026): Visit the TNEA website, create an account using email and mobile, and enter personal details, Class 10/12 marks, and community certificate info. Pay non-refundable application fee of INR 500 (INR 250 for SC/ST) via net banking, card, or challan.
Step 2: Document Upload and Verification: Upload scanned copies of required documents including Class 10/12 mark sheets, transfer certificate (TC), community certificate, nativity certificate (if applicable), passport-size photo, and income certificate for scholarships. Provisional verification done online; discrepancies lead to rejection.
Step 3: Rank List Publication (June 27, 2026): TNEA publishes the merit rank list based on normalized Class 12 PCM marks (no entrance exam). Check status on the portal; grievances addressed within 3 days.
Step 4: Choice Filling (June 7 – June 20, 2026): Log in to select preferences—prioritize CIT Chennai branches like CSE (240 seats) or AI&DS (180 seats). Up to 100 choices allowed; lock selections before deadline.
Step 5: Counseling and Seat Allotment (July 10 – August 15, 2026): Attend virtual or in-person counseling rounds at Anna University, Chennai. Three rounds: General, Supplementary, and Special Reservation. Seats allotted based on rank, choices, and availability (e.g., 65% government quota, 35% management). Download allotment order immediately.
Step 6: Fee Payment and Confirmation (Within 5 Days of Allotment): Pay tuition fee (INR 50,000 for merit quota) online via TNEA portal. Upload payment proof to confirm seat; failure leads to forfeiture. Management quota seats filled post-TNEA via direct merit list.
Step 7: Reporting to Campus (September 1, 2026): Report to CIT Chennai with original documents for verification, pay one-time fees (INR 10,000 for UG), and complete medical fitness check. Classes commence on the same day; hostel allotment for confirmed students.

Chennai Institute of Technology (CIT) follows TNEA counselling for B.E./B.Tech admissions, with cutoffs calculated from normalized Class 12 PCM marks (Maths + Physics/2 + Chemistry/2). In 2025, B.E. Computer Science and Engineering closed at 175 marks for OC category, B.Tech Artificial Intelligence & Data Science at 170, and B.E. ECE at 165. The college filled 84.53% seats in the first round, with an overall average cutoff of 178 marks.
For 2026, cutoffs are expected to ease slightly to 170–180 for CSE (OC) due to increased seat intake and stable applicant numbers. Reserved categories enjoy 5–20 mark relaxations: BC typically 10 marks higher, SC around 10–15 marks lower than OC.
CIT’s cutoffs remain competitive yet accessible compared to other Chennai colleges, especially with INR 50,000 annual merit quota fee and strong 95.7% placement record. Students scoring 195+ in PCM have a high chance of securing top branches like CSE, AI&DS, and IT. Official cutoff lists are published after each TNEA round on the college website.
